Everything in memory is stored in bits consisting of binary values—0 and 1. Solidity also provides the byte data type to store information in binary format. Generally, programming languages have a single data type for representing bytes.

Some of ... WebJun 8, 2024 · Structs in Solidity allows you to create more complicated data types that have multiple properties. You can define your own type by creating a struct. They are useful for grouping together related data. Structs can be declared outside of a contract and imported in another contract. Generally, it is used to represent a record.
